Description

Skills Assessment in Physical Education: A Developmental Approach is an affordable and adaptable assessment tool that assists physical education and adapted physical education teachers in measuring the abilities of individual students and entire classes. In contrast to a grade-level approach to assessment, Skills Assessment in Physical Education examines 22 sports and lifetime activities using a developmentally based, multilayered rubric. This text and accompanying web resource complement existing assessment texts by providing flexible, data-driven assessment tools for students in kindergarten through grade 12. Skills Assessment in Physical Education presents the Basic Skills Assessments (BSA), which include the Activity Skills Assessment (ASA), Fundamental Skills Assessment (FSA), and Motor Assessment for Students with Severe Disabilities (MASSD). The ASA is designed for skill-related sports and activities and is based on a continuum of abilities, from emerging to proficient. Assessment of each sport or activity is divided into major elements and then into subcategories of skills. For example, teachers assessing volleyball skill development can find assessments for the major elements of serving; receiving and returning serve; passing; attack and defensive play; knowledge of volleyball; and participation, safety, and social responsibility. These elements involve skills such as underhand serves, digging low balls, and using overhead sets. In addition, the ASA provides tips on modifying equipment, environment, and rules for each of the 22 sports and lifetime activities so that students with special needs can easily participate. Two additional developmental assessments offer support for teachers of early elementary students as well as students with disabilities. The FSA evaluates the motor skills of kindergarten and early elementary students, and the MASSD offers assessment for lower-functioning students who need assistance in performing motor skills. Though designed primarily for use in physical education classes, Skills Assessment in Physical Education also discusses how the assessments, in particular the ASA, can be used to support youth sport coaches and their programs. The accompanying web resource contains all three of the BSA plus a longitudinal tracker in downloadable Excel workbooks for ease of input, data storage, and data retrieval. The longitudinal tracker helps educators track students' developmental levels throughout their schooling. In addition, the web resource provides information on modifications and adaptations so that students with disabilities participating in general physical education classes can be easily included in classwide testing. Detailed instructions for using the Excel workbooks are included in the appendix of the book.
